Fetal Alcohol Syndrome Facts

Of FAE individuals between the ages of 12 and 51: 95% will have mental health problems; 60% will have “disrupted school experience”; 60% will experience trouble with the law; 55% will be confined in prison, drug or alcohol treatment center or mental institution; 52% will exhibit...
